The Dr. Charles W. Donaldson Scholars Academy (CWDSA) aims to improve the academic achievement of students who are at risk due to socioeconomic disadvantages or other factors through its Saturday Academy and Summer Bridge program.

The CWDSA Saturday Academy is for students of the Pulaski County Special School District, the Little Rock School District, and the North Little Rock School District to help them reach high school graduation, prepare for the ACT, and equip them for college. Occurring one Saturday a month for 9th through 12th graders during the school year, the Saturday Academy uses innovative approaches to improve math, reading, and composition skills.

The CWDSA Summer Bridge program is targeted toward students of the Pulaski County Special School District and is for those who seek an intensive residential three-week experience to mitigate the need for remediation, increase confidence, and improve college attendance. Through engaging academic instruction, mentoring, and support, students make huge leaps in passing scores in reading, math, and composition by the time they finish.  The students are eligible for a $2,500 college scholarship renewable for four years upon graduation if they choose to attend UALR or Philander Smith College.
